Abstract

The present invention relates to a phosphor plate including a sintered body including (Y1-x-y, Gdx, Cey)3Al5O12 particles and Al2O3 particles, in which 0.07≤x≤0.11 and 0.010≤y≤0.015 are satisfied, the (Y1-x-y, Gdx, Cey)3Al5O12 particles in the sintered body has an average particle diameter of 4 μm or more and 6 μm or less, the (Y1-x-y, Gdx, Cey)3Al5O12 particles has a concentration of 20 vol % or more and 30 vol % or less with respect to a total amount 100 vol % of the (Y1-x-y, Gdx, Cey)3Al5O12 particles and the Al2O3 particles, a ratio of an average particle diameter of the Al2O3 particles to the average particle diameter of the (Y1-x-y, Gdx, Cey)3Al5O12 particles is 1 or more and 2 or less, and the sintered body has a total thickness of 150 μm or more and 250 μm or less.
